Output 59a40a082ec91639b86ee3f4b2bdc85a75763a9c040ca926a9b02ce8bd806918:3

value
338806
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8672642e82dbfafddc3f6bb87edff820df7437e818a4982460f9179c17899b61
address
tb1pseexgt5zm0a0mhpldwu8ahlcyr0hgdlgrzjfsfrqlytec9ufndssruhqz3
transaction
59a40a082ec91639b86ee3f4b2bdc85a75763a9c040ca926a9b02ce8bd806918
confirmations
80412
spent
true